Police Rescue Kidnapped Monarch In Delta State

The Ovie of Agbarha-Warri in Warri South area of Delta State, Orhifi Orovwagbarha Agbarha-Ide Ememoh II, who was abducted on Wednesday, has been rescued by operatives of state’s police command less than 24-hour after he was kidnapped.

The monarch was rescued by a team of local vigilante groups and the Delta State Police Command led by its commissioner, Mr. Zanna Ibrahim, at about 3:12am this morning.

A palace chief confirmed the released of the Urhobo monarch to Punch when contacted.

The Agbarha-Warri paramount ruler was abducted along the Ughelli/Asaba Expressway near Ossissa community in Ndokwa-East area of the state while traveling for a Security Summit in Asaba,

The state Police Commissioner also confirmed the rescued of the traditional ruler, saying he would be conveyed to Asaba, where he was headed before, but was relaxing in an undisclosed hotel.

The commissioner said the monarch was rescued after he led a team of hundred police operatives and 30 local vigilante groups to comb the Ossissa forest along the area where he was waylaid by suspected herdsmen who had earlier robbed vehicles plying the busy road.

CP Ibrahim said, “The Ovie has been rescued by a police crack team personally led by me. The monarch’s abductors were fleeing with him to a different location after our men combed the entire bush in search for him.

“The monarch was abducted by herdsmen. They are very conversant with the bush even more than the indigenes. Our men sighted the movement of the hoodlums through a torch light and we shot into the air which they responded. They engaged us (police) in exchange of gun fire and left the monarch behind.

“There was laxity on the part of the driver who sighted the kidnappers robbing other vehicles but refused to reverse the car for safety. We have learnt our lessons from the kidnap of the monarch. The lesson is that we all need to be alert and vigilant.”

The commissioner added that no arrest was made during the rescue operation but police operatives have been deployed in the area to smoke out the suspects.

Salesman bags 2 years for stealing N40million (photo)


The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ission yesterday December 21, 2016 secured the conviction of one Friday David for stealing the sum of N40, 035,350.00 (Forty Million, Thirty Five Thousand, Three Hundred and Fifty Naira) belonging to Universal Steel Limited.
The convict was arraigned by the Commission on April 16, 2008 on 50 counts of stealing and fraudulent false accounting before Justice M. O. Obadina of the High Court of Lagos State, Igbosere.

The 87 count criminal charge was initially amended on April 23, 2009 and further amended to a sole 
count of stealing on March 7, 2016.

Upon arraignment, Friday David pleaded “not guilty” to the charge preferred against him.

In order to prove the case against the convict, the prosecution called 11 witnesses and tendered 38 exhibits (P1-P38).

The investigation leading to the conviction commenced when the Commission received a petition on September 6, 2005 from Universal Steel Limited, the biggest Iron manufacturing Private Limited
liability Company, against one Friday David, Sales Manager, Enamelware Division of the Company.

Upon conviction by Justice Obadina, Mr. Friday David was sentenced to two years imprisonment without the option of fine commencing from the day of Judgment.

The convict was also ordered to pay the sum of N40, 035,350.00 as restitution to the Universal Steel Limited.

Man gets $75 after being wrongly imprisoned for 31 years (photos)

This man pictured below received a $75 check to restart his life after being wrongly imprisoned for 31 years.
Lawrence McKinney served 31 years in jail for a crime he didn't commit. He is now petitioning the state to compensate him $1 million for the years of his life that were taken away. All he's gotten so far is $75.

In October 1977, a Memphis woman was raped in her home by two intruders. She later identified one of them as her neighbor, Lawrence McKinney, who was 22 at the time. He was convicted on rape and 
burglary charges in 1978 and sentenced to 115 years in jail.

DNA evidence cleared him of the charges in 2008, and when he was released in 2009, the Tennessee Department of Corrections gave him a $75 check to restart his life.

McKinney told CNN:

"Because I had no ID it took me three months before I was able to cash it," 
Now the 61-year-old is asking Tennessee Gov. Bill Haslam to exonerate him.


The Tennessee Board of Parole, which makes recommendations to the governor, voted against McKinney's exoneration by a 7-0 vote at a hearing in September.

According to John Hunn, McKinney's pastor and most ardent supporter, the board cited a list of 97 infractions that McKinney incurred while he was in jail, including the alleged assault of a fellow inmate, who testified against McKinney at the hearing.

McKinney told the board he'd been in prison for years, and that "only the strong survive," Hunn said. Hunn testified at the hearing on McKinney's behalf.

"Lawrence has told that story at our church," Hunn said. "He doesn't deny that story. He was in prison, man."
The parole board also knew that 28 years into his sentence, McKinney admitted to the burglary charge he was convicted of. McKinney said his lawyers at the time told him that if he wanted any chance of being released early, he would need to admit to something.

Since his release, Hunn said, McKinney has worked hard to put his life back together and salvage the time he has left.

In 2010 he married a pen pal with whom he corresponded during his time in jail. The two attend Immanuel Baptist Church in Lebanon, Tennessee, where McKinney participates in a Bible study five nights a week and where he has found a supportive community that has rallied around him time and time again.

"Although I've spent more than half of my life locked up for a crime I did not do, I am not bitter or angry at anyone, because I have found the Lord and married a good wife," McKinney said. 
"All I ask is that I be treated right and fair for what has happened to me. I didn't do nothing, and I just want to be treated right."

Woman beats 10-year-old housemaid to death in Lagos

A middle-aged woman, Linda Alapa, has been arrested by the police in Lagos State for allegedly beating her 10-year-old housemaid, Joy Mbafan, to death.

Mbafan lived with the suspect on Bolanle Oduniyi Street, Okegbegun, in the Ikorodu area of the state.

According to reports, Alapa was flogging the girl for a misdemeanor around 3am last Monday when 
she passed out and died afterwards.

At the Ikorodu General Hospital morgue where she had gone to deposit Mbafan’s corpse, a doctor on duty was said to have noticed marks of violence on the body and alerted the police at the Sagamu Road Division.

A police source told Punch that after interrogation, Alapa confessed to beating the girl, adding that she would be charged with murder.

“She wanted to absolve herself of the death of the victim, but for the doctor on duty who raised the alarm after a close examination and she was arrested. There are marks of violence on the body of the deceased and she did not deny beating her.”

Some residents of Bolanle Oduniyi Street, who spoke to PUNCH Metro on Wednesday, said they had warned her many times to desist from assaulting the victim to no avail.

A neighbour of the suspect said Alapa did not only beat the girl but also starved her of food.

The woman, who gave her name only as Ellen, said although she did not know what led to the beating on that day, “she usually beat the girl for messing up their apartment.”

“Around 3am on the day the girl died, I heard her crying as the woman (Alapa) flogged her. I woke up my husband to intervene. He said he was tired of the woman’s insults. After a while, she stopped crying.
“It was when I came back from work that afternoon that I saw a crowd on our premises in tears. They said Joy (Mbafan) was dead. The woman’s husband was not at home that day. It was the landlord that told him about the incident on the telephone.”

Punch reports that the landlord and Alapa’s husband were not around when their correspondent visited the residence on Wednesday. The Alapas’ apartment was locked.

Another resident, who spoke on condition of anonymity, said the girl’s father was late while her mother was ill, adding that Alapa had brought her to Lagos from a village in the eastern part of Nigeria.

“But she used to beat up and starve the girl of food. On several occasions, the girl would come to me to eat, saying her aunty did not give her food.”

Lamenting Mbafan’s death, a trader in the area, who identified herself only as Deborah, told PUNCH Metro that she had urged the suspect to counsel Mbafan rather than apply corporal punishment.

She said,

“She made that little girl to lose self-confidence. Her body bore marks of lashes. Now that the girl is dead, she should also face the music.”
The Lagos State Police Public Relations Officer, SP Dolapo Badmos, in a text message, said,
“I confirm the case. The suspect is under investigation while the corpse has been deposited in a morgue for autopsy.”
